It`s impossible to say without seeing it or actually measuring it but there are guns out there that are like that.

They can be cyl. and 1/2 or 1/4 and 3/4 something like that.

The old 1980s Miroku 6000 use to be 1/4 and 3/4 and was used a lot in FITASC. :yes:

If you can get your hands on a caliper gauge there is a way of measuring the choke roughly. My dad gave me his old side by side and there's no markings for the choke so looked at this web extract and i've roughly got 1/4 and 1/2 choked barrels.

Go to this web page http://www.wildfowlmag.com/tips_strategies/shotgun_062304/ and that'll get you a rough idea of what you've got.

Oh yeah you'll need to find the bore diameter. Mine was printed on the under side of the gun but not sure where your markings will be.
